Saving Slideshows for Future Edit

I have looked at the Slideshow Module and Searched this forum but not found a way to do what I would like: Save a slide show as if it were an editable Lightroom document that I could come back to later and tweak with new images or settings.
In fact I would like to be able to save several different slideshows as works in progress.

Work from a Collection. When you get the slideshow the way you like it, save it as a new Slideshow Preset in the left hand panel. Whenever you come back to Slideshow with that Collection LR will remember which preset. You can thn also reorder the slides easily in the filmstrip in Slideshow or in Grid in Llibrary when in that Collection.

  • Moving my project from PC to Mac for future editing on the Mac.

    I have created a project on adobe premiere elements 12 on my PC and need to move the project across to my new Mac for future editing. Is this possible and if so how can I do it?

    SharpFX
    As John Nash points out, project files (project.prel files) created in Premiere Elements Windows will not work in Premiere Elements Mac and vice versa.
    Projects taken to completion in the program/operating system in which they are created is the way to go.
    If at all practical and depending on the "need to do" feature, you might export the Premiere Elements Windows Timeline to a .mov or .mp4
    file and then import that into a new Premiere Elements Mac project. The level of edits in Premiere Elements Mac would dictate the degree of cutting of the Timeline content in order to accomplish the wanted edits in Premiere Elements Mac.

  • Multipage forms- best workflow for future editing

    I'm struggling with understanding the proper workflow for creating and editing multipage forms.  I need to create a medical history form (PDF) where patients can enter their medical history and patient info. 
    This form is usually 6+ pages.  Each page has a header (logo and office address) and a footer (page number). 
    The problem I'm running into is when we need to make a change like add a question or change the wording of a question.  Is there a way we can edit the form (either in Word or an Adobe product) and not have to recreate the form in Acrobat Pro?
    I've hired contract workers from Odesk and each one I've hiried claims they can edit the questions after the form is created.  But each time this happens, the form looks worse after each edit.  I'm pretty sure this is the problem because they are editing the text in Acrobat Pro, which has very limited text editing capabilites.
    I'm wasting so much time going back and forth with contractors explaining to them that the text format looks like crap.
    I'm very capable of designing and editing these forms myself, but I just don't have the time.  So I'm contracting this work out. 
    I'd greatly appreciate any advice on the best workflow for PDF forms.
    Thanks!

    Yes, there is a way. You need to edit the original file format (Word, in
    this case), and then create a new PDF.
    You then open the old version (that has the form fields in it), and use the
    Replace Pages command to replace the old pages with the ones from the new
    file. This will maintain the form fields in place, although you might need
    to rename them and align them with the new page contents.
    This is a much better approach than trying to edit the PDF directly
    (although this option has been greatly improved in Acrobat XI).

    I am 99% sure that this has something to do with how NEF files work. If I understand them correctly, the original raw data is stored in one portion of the file and then versions of the file are stored within it (these are the 'versions' that you can make in NX2).  The versions are just whatever mathematical transformations are applied to the raw data to get the version of the image that you want to see.  It is a brilliant way to store information and many versions of photos (different sizes of crops, b/w, colour, sepia, etc...) in their highest possible resolution without taking up an inordinate amount of disk space.  The raw data are huge, but each version only adds a tiny bit to the size.
    The problem with iPhoto is that it can only see the raw data - not the metadata containing all of the transformations to get the edited version of the photo. This means that if you load the photos  into the iphoto library as nef files and then edit them with an external editor (i.e. NX2), the files will be edited, and when you open them again in NX2 from iPhoto, then you'll see the edits, but the edited version will not be visible in iPhoto. If you work with NX2 and iPhoto (as I do), you basically need to save your edited versions of files as .jpg or .tiff and then re-import them into iPhoto.  It is a bit of a pain, but I am sure that it could be fixed in a future version of iPhoto.

  • Saving just 1 or 2 clips for future projects and deleting all the rest.

    I have several completed FCP projects that I would like to pick just a small number of clips from to save for future demos. Then I would like to delete those projects to reclaim my hard drive space. If I start a new FCP project and paste the clips into it, will it copy the source media as well, or does it only point to the media in the original project. (Yes, I'm fairly new to FCP).

    You can use FCP's Media Manager, but here's what I'd do to keep it straight forward and simple. Place an IN and OUT point on the sections you want to keep then export them each as self-contained movies ... or you can place the clips you want end-to-end and export them all as one movie and cut it up later when you're making your demo reel. Once you've exported the clips you want to keep, you're free to delete the rest.
